Mr. Holland’s Opus grants awarded to Kingston
Washington County – Kingston K-14 has received two $10,000 grants for new or refurbished music instruments. Thanks to the grants, more students will be able to participate in band and play musical instruments.
The Mr. Holland’s Opus Foundation provides new and refurbished instruments to schools across the country to inspire creativity and personal expression through music.
The organization was inspired by the film of the same name. So far it has provided more than 15,000 instruments to more than 1,300 schools nationwide.
